I did not physically measure the IC.
as per specification: Schneider Super angulon 75mm F5.6 ( all 3 versions ) are having IC at 198mm ( not 180mm )
it should noted that IC is measured at F22 , and not wide open.

I have a center filter 3A infront of the lens, and I think, it will reduce the IC a little bit.

5 inches is 25.4 x 7 = 177.8mm
at half frame, the corner should be OK, but if you use full frame 5x7, then the corners will be dark.

I did a simple CAD file to see the coverage.
